React Native轮播组件:5分钟打造专业级3D视觉效果
2026/6/11 1:42:54 网站建设 项目流程

React Native轮播组件:5分钟打造专业级3D视觉效果

【免费下载链接】react-native-snap-carousel项目地址: https://gitcode.com/gh_mirrors/rea/react-native-snap-carousel

你是否曾经羡慕那些拥有酷炫轮播效果的移动应用?看着图片在屏幕上流畅滑动,带有深度感的3D变换,让整个界面都活了起来?现在,通过React Native Snap Carousel这个强大的轮播组件,你也能轻松为你的应用增添这样的视觉魅力。

为什么你的应用需要3D轮播效果?

想象一下这样的场景:用户在浏览你的电商应用时,商品图片不再是简单的左右滑动,而是带有立体感的翻转和缩放。这种沉浸式的体验不仅能提升用户停留时间,还能显著增加转化率。

通过3D轮播效果展示应用图标,增强视觉层次感

新手最常遇到的困惑

你可能会想:"我只是个React Native初学者,能实现这么复杂的效果吗?"或者"会不会需要写很多复杂的动画代码?"让我们一起来看看,其实这一切比你想象的要简单得多。

三步骤快速上手

第一步:极简安装

只需一条命令,就能将专业级的轮播组件集成到你的项目中。无需配置复杂的动画系统,组件已经为你封装好了所有核心功能。

第二步:基础配置

设置轮播区域宽度和单个项目的宽度,这两个参数决定了轮播的视觉效果和交互体验。

第三步:个性化定制

根据你的品牌风格和应用场景,调整轮播的动画效果和视觉表现。

实际应用场景展示

电商商品展示

在购物应用中,3D轮播可以让商品图片以更吸引人的方式呈现。用户滑动浏览时,当前商品突出显示,两侧商品逐渐缩小,创造出画廊般的浏览体验。

新闻资讯轮播

内容类应用可以使用轮播组件展示头条新闻或推荐文章。通过微妙的3D变换,让内容切换更加自然流畅。

产品特色功能展示

企业应用可以利用轮播组件突出核心功能或服务优势。每个轮播项都可以包含图标、标题和简短描述。

实战案例:从零搭建轮播界面

让我们通过一个简单的例子来看看具体如何实现。假设你要为一个旅游应用创建目的地推荐轮播。

首先,准备你的数据源,包含各个目的地的图片和基本信息。然后,使用组件提供的渲染函数来定义每个轮播项的外观。

关键技巧在于合理设置轮播的视觉参数。通过调整透视效果和变换角度,你可以创建出从简单的卡片堆叠到复杂的3D旋转等各种效果。

性能优化小贴士

对于新手来说,最担心的往往是性能问题。别担心,这里有几个简单有效的优化建议:

  • 控制同时显示的轮播项数量
  • 选择支持原生驱动的动画属性
  • 根据设备性能调整效果复杂度

跨平台兼容性处理

由于Android和iOS在视觉渲染上存在差异,你可能需要为不同平台设置略微不同的参数。不过好消息是,组件已经为你处理了大部分兼容性问题。

进阶玩法探索

当你熟练掌握基础用法后,可以尝试更多创意效果:

  • 结合视差滚动创造深度感
  • 使用透明度渐变实现淡入淡出
  • 添加缩放动画增强视觉冲击力

利用轮播组件展示不同分辨率的应用资源

常见问题快速解决

动画卡顿怎么办?

降低同时动画的项目数量,或者简化动画效果。

在特定设备上显示异常?

检查该设备的屏幕密度和性能限制,适当调整参数。

如何确保用户体验一致?

在不同尺寸的设备上进行测试,确保轮播效果在各种场景下都能良好呈现。

开始你的3D轮播之旅

现在,你已经掌握了使用React Native Snap Carousel创建专业级3D轮播效果的核心知识。记住,最好的学习方式就是动手实践。

从今天开始,让你的React Native应用拥有令人惊艳的3D轮播效果吧!无论是展示产品、内容还是功能,这个强大的轮播组件都能为你的用户带来更加愉悦的浏览体验。

【免费下载链接】react-native-snap-carousel项目地址: https://gitcode.com/gh_mirrors/rea/react-native-snap-carousel

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询